Output 8062dd85820271b5071889bde47e7ae7fc0a7cfc9c4bdb5f3ef5b8f1749aa306:8

value
64128577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e66fa8421f878e7bb66d7a4cf4fbaa11c897950 OP_EQUAL
address
MLt7YkHohPZjyyXohrpJ5hL85KTHMjwTQN
transaction
8062dd85820271b5071889bde47e7ae7fc0a7cfc9c4bdb5f3ef5b8f1749aa306
spent
true